There are an estimated 23.9 million refugees worldwide, according to Marcia Orellana, Program Assistant for Migration Policy at the Friends Committee on National Legislation. The refugee cap for the U. S. has recently been raised from 15,000 to 25,000, but despite that, there is insufficient funding for program like humanitarian parole, refugee resettlement and asylum, and pursuing additional permanent pathways for people entering the U. S.
